WebPrevious studies have shown l-methylfolate to be a safe and beneficial therapy for neuropsychiatric conditions, including major depressive disorder and schizophrenia in adults. The purpose of this study was to assess safety and describe patient experience using l-methylfolate calcium in a real-world pediatric and adolescent population.

WebFor folic acid, the range for subjects aged 1 to 12 years averaged 5.7 to 31.3 nmol/L for female subjects and 4.5 to 27.0 nmol/L for male subjects.
